CAVE IN and OLD MAN GLOOM Team Up for CALEB SCOFIELD Memorial Show in London
Cave In and Old Man Gloom will perform at the Electric Ballroom in London in April 2019. Get details on the Caleb Scofield Memorial Show here.
Cave In and Old Man Gloom will perform at the Electric Ballroom in London on Friday, April 12th as a co-headline show. Support comes from Bossk. The show is a celebration of the Life and Art of Caleb Scofield who sadly passed away earlier this year. A portion of the proceeds are to be donated to the Scofield family.
Tickets go on sale Friday, October 26th at 10:00 am BST priced £22.50 and are available here.
“The UK holds countless memories of crazy times with Cave In, and we’re more than excited for our first London show in 10+ years. It will be our pleasure to give the good people of England a chance to celebrate the life and art of Caleb Scofield, by offering a partial donation of proceeds from that night to the Scofield family. We hope that you’ll join us and our close friends Old Man Gloom, as well as one of your finest musical exports Bossk, for this very special occasion.” – Stephen Brodsky, Cave In
For more information on the Caleb Scofield Memorial Fund, please visit: https://scofieldbenefit.merchtable.com/.
